AI Summary
-
Requires a student's permanent school record to transfer with the student when moving between public schools within or outside their resident district
-
Mandates permanent school records include all disciplinary actions, including in-school suspensions, out-of-school suspensions, pending expulsions, and expulsions
-
Receiving schools must obtain the student's permanent school record before accepting a transfer if the student has been expelled or has a pending expulsion
-
Authorizes public schools, private schools, and districts to deny transfers of students who are pending expulsion proceedings or currently serving an expulsion period
-
Requires each school and district to designate at least one certified staff member or administrator to verify accuracy of permanent school records, with potential ethics code violations for knowingly providing false or incomplete information
Legislative Description
Concerning The Transfer Of A Student's Permanent School Record.
Last Action
Died in Senate Committee at Sine Die adjournment.
